Вопрос об использовании анонимных типов списков - PullRequest
0 голосов
/ 26 мая 2010
private List<T> GetFieldList()
{
    var Fields = new { DisplayName = "MCP", FieldName = "t.MCP", FieldType = 1 };
    var FieldList = (new[] { Fields }).ToList();

    return FieldList;
}

Смогу ли я сделать что-то подобное?

Ответы [ 2 ]

1 голос
/ 26 мая 2010

Я только что понял, что мне не нужно использовать анонимный список, так как я знаю структуру ожидаемых данных, поэтому я просто создам небольшой класс для него.

1 голос
/ 26 мая 2010

Если я правильно понимаю ваш тег "asp.net", эта конструкция будет использоваться как часть привязки данных. Просто используйте не универсальный:

private IList GetFieldList()
{
    var Fields = new { DisplayName = "MCP", FieldName = "t.MCP", FieldType = 1 };
    IList FieldList = (new[] { Fields }).ToList();

    return FieldList;
}

Было бы неплохо работать со всеми элементами управления, связанными с данными.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...